I would like to exclude some users from GPO. Read thru some posts this can be done easily with security filtering. However in my add user permission, I do not have "Deny Apply GPO" as descripted in this kb: http://support.microsoft.com/kb/816100. The permissions I have are only: 1) Read; 2) Edit Settings; 3) Edit settings, delete, modify securities. Unfortunately I cannot post the screenshot as my account has yet to be verified.

Firstly I would like to apologize for my mistake. Was thinking the "Advanced" button is the one after I click the "Add" button.
Now I see that "Advanced" button at the Delegation tab..and I can find the "Deny" to "Apply Group Policy".
